Transaction 3a30486f3ef38a33eec8af9bc876710f1bf54e29cb23d8e47808527c5c904208
1 Input
1 Output
-
3a30486f3ef38a33eec8af9bc876710f1bf54e29cb23d8e47808527c5c904208:0
- value
- 337358
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 531f7138a6ef842481bc08c168aed232f0658246 OP_EQUAL
- address
- 39GXg7WCjaKinmzjXhJ5whSa2tHH8pndFd